First of all, let’s discuss what a bike bracket actually is. A bike bracket is a mount or attachment that allows you to attach various accessories to your bike, such as water bottle holders, lights, and even your phone. By using a bike bracket, you can free up space on your handlebars and keep your accessories secure while you ride. bike brackets are typically made of durable materials like aluminum or carbon fiber, ensuring that they can withstand the rigors of outdoor biking.

There are several different types of bike brackets available on the market today, each tailored to a specific purpose. One of the most common types of bike brackets is the water bottle holder bracket, which allows you to easily access your water bottle while riding. This type of bracket typically attaches to the frame of your bike and is a must-have accessory for long rides. Another popular type of bike bracket is the phone mount bracket, which allows you to securely attach your phone to your bike for easy access to navigation or music while riding.

In addition to these basic types of bike brackets, there are also more specialized brackets available for specific purposes. For example, if you’re a commuter who rides your bike to work every day, you might benefit from a bracket that allows you to attach a pannier bag to your bike for extra storage space. Alternatively, if you enjoy riding at night, a light bracket can help you safely illuminate your path and increase your visibility to other road users.

When it comes to choosing the right bike bracket for your needs, there are a few key factors to consider. Firstly, you’ll want to think about what accessories you want to attach to your bike and make sure the bracket you choose is compatible with them. For example, if you plan on using a large water bottle, make sure the water bottle holder bracket you choose can accommodate its size. Additionally, consider the ease of installation of the bracket – you’ll want one that is easy to install and remove without damaging your bike.

Another important factor to consider when choosing a bike bracket is durability. Since bike brackets are exposed to the elements and the vibrations of riding, it’s essential to choose a bracket that is made of high-quality materials that can withstand rough riding conditions. Look for brackets made of aluminum or carbon fiber, as these materials are lightweight yet strong enough to withstand wear and tear.

Finally, don’t forget about aesthetics when choosing a bike bracket. While the primary function of a bike bracket is to securely attach accessories to your bike, there’s no harm in choosing a bracket that complements the look of your bike. Many bike brackets come in a variety of colors and designs, so you can choose one that matches your bike’s aesthetic or adds a pop of color to your ride.
